ABSTRACT

Hemihyperplasia is a kind of regional body growth asymmetry and can be a symptom of several congenital disorders and tumorous conditions. Torticollis is most commonly caused by asymmetric hypertrophy of the sternocleidomastoid muscle. Herein, we report a case of hemihyperplasia in an infant with ipsilateral torticollis. The baby was evaluated using physical examination and ultrasonography. We observed significant right-side torticollis that was ipsilateral to congenital right-side hemihypertrophy. No abnormal tumorous conditions were found during the evaluation in the pediatrics department. The patient was treated with physical therapy and exhibited mild improvements in torticollis and hemihyperplasia.

ABSTRACT

Dysphagia is one of the main serious issues for amyotrophic lateral sclerosis (ALS) patients because of causing malnutrition and aspiration pneumonia. Early detection and management of dysphagia are essential for the long-term survival. In this study, videofluoroscopic swallowing study (VFSS) results of bulbar and spinal onset ALS patients were compared. VFSS results and revised ALS Functional Rating Scale (ALSFRS-R) score were also analyzed to assess the correlation between dysphagia and functional status of patients. ALS patients with swallowing difficulties who underwent VFSS were recruited retrospectively. Two oral, seven pharyngeal, and two esophageal components of VFSS were evaluated. An ALSRFRS-R bulbar subtype score < 9 was used to divide the groups with severe bulbar symptoms. Total 109 Korean ALS patients (39 bulbar vs 70 spinal) were included. Bulbar ALS patients exhibited a significantly longer oral transit time (OTT) then spinal ALS patients, especially in severe bulbar patients with low ALSRFRS-R bulbar subscale. In bulbar ALS patients, penetration (thick liquid), aspiration, OTT, and Penetration-Aspiration Scale (PAS) were significantly correlated with ALSFRS-R bulbar subscale score. However, in spinal ALS patients, only OTT (thin liquid) and aspiration (thick liquid) were significantly correlated with ALSFRS-R bulbar subscale score. Bulbar ALS patients demonstrated significantly longer OTT than spinal ALS patients, and ALSFRS-R bulbar subscale score also correlated well with bulbar ALS patients. Therefore, high vigilance and aggressive treatment for dysphagia especially in bulbar ALS patients rather than spinal ALS patients are mandatory.

ABSTRACT

Guillain-Barre syndrome (GBS) is an immune-mediated acute polyradiculoneuropathy and commonly occurs after a preceding infection or immunization sequalae. Following the severe acute respiratory syndrome-coronavirus-2 virus pandemic with co-introduction of massive vaccinations, several GBS cases associated with coronavirus disease 2019 (COVID-19) infection per se or after vaccination for COVID-19 were reported internationally. Herein, we report two cases of Korean GBS presenting with tetraplegia after two different COVID-19 vaccinations (42-year old man by AstraZeneca and 48-year woman by Pfizer vaccines) within four weeks after vaccination. The patients were diagnosed with clinical examination, serial electromyography, and compatible laboratory results and improved after comprehensive rehabilitative treatment and intravenous immunoglobulin therapy. Furthermore, we performed an electrodiagnostic follow-up study of each case to examine their unique characteristics.

ABSTRACT

BACKGROUND: Isolated musculocutaneous nerve injury is a rare condition. Herein, we report the first case of bilateral musculocutaneous neuropathy after vigorous stretching of both upper extremities with normal results of sensory nerve action potential. Clinicians should be aware of this rare condition that can appear bilaterally. In addition, the interpretation of the aberrant electrodiagnostic study results of this case was discussed. CASE SUMMARY: A 29-year-old male complaining of bilateral forearm tingling and upper extremity weakness visited the outpatient clinic. The symptoms began 6 mo prior, and he visited another hospital before visiting our department. The diagnosis was not made even after cervical spine magnetic resonance imaging, electrodiagnostic study, brain magnetic resonance imaging, and arteriography were conducted. The patient performed unique exercises that stretched the pectoralis minor and coracobrachialis muscles. On the follow-up electrodiagnostic study, abnormal spontaneous activities in the bilateral biceps and brachialis muscles were observed. The patient was diagnosed with bilateral musculocutaneous neuropathy. Steroid pulse therapy was administered for approximately 6 wk. After treatment, his muscle strength returned to the predisease condition. CONCLUSION: Clinicians should be aware of this condition, have adequate understanding of anatomy, and advise to correct inappropriate exercises.
